June through September is the busiest time of year in Coffs Harbour. This coincides with the migration season for many marine animals including whales, turtles, and dolphins so if you want to take a dive or a marine cruise to see them, expect to see many other visitors at the same time. The winter months are also less humid so outdoor activities will be more enjoyable, but some of the nights will turn cool. The area stays busy through spring, in November, but it's usually less crowded than the winter months, so you may find better deals on a Coffs Harbour timeshare during this time.

Summer and fall are the least busy seasons for tourists, but the high temperatures make the water sports even more enjoyable from December through May, although you'll start to see cooler weather during the later months.

All About the Water

Regardless of the season, the many Coffs Harbour activities revolve around the water. The Dolphin Marine Conservation Park lets you get a close-up view of the resident dolphins and watch educational shows geared toward family entertainment while raising awareness of dolphin conservation. The Solitary Islands Aquarium offers you an eye-to-eye glimpse of even more marine life and fish, which can also be viewed in their natural habitat by diving into the sea with one of the specialized dive tours and dive schools. If you'd rather stay above water, fishing, sailing, boating, and skydiving are all wonderful options.

The pub scene is the heart of Coffs Harbour nightlife, which tends to attract many visitors looking for live entertainment. Many establishments offer drinks, specials, live music, and other entertainment to pass away the evening hours. This is also the perfect time to visit a beach for a moonlit stroll before you head back to your timeshare unit or catch a local band performing gigs in a local pub.

Great, Unique Attractions

The best part for families about buying a Coffs Harbour timeshare is that many of the area's top attractions can be fascinating for any age. The Butterfly House has an indoor rainforest teeming with thousands of butterflies that fly freely around the exhibits so visitors can see and photograph them in all their multi-colored beauty. And of course, you'll need to visit the Big Banana, an original Australian "Big Thing." The attraction celebrates the local banana-growing heritage with shopping, historical tours, and banana-themed food and drinks.
